There’s a better Nothing Phone 3 variant, and you can’t buy it in the US

  • Nothing has confirmed that the Indian version of the Nothing Phone 3 has a 5,500mAh battery.

  • Other versions of the phone have a slightly smaller 5,150mAh battery.

  • We’re guessing that this discrepancy is related to EU regulations regarding the transport of batteries.




The Nothing Phone 3 finally launched yesterday, and it looks like a well-rounded Android phone with a polarizing design. However, it turns out that one regional variant has a bigger battery.


Nothing confirmed to Android Authority that the Indian version of the Nothing Phone 3 has a 5,500mAh battery. By contrast, other models (including the US variant) have a 5,150mAh battery. This confirmation comes after Nothing’s Indian website listed a 5,150mAh battery, but the regional press release and Indian retail listings pointed to a 5,500mAh battery.
